3. Mapping with QGIS
QGIS, a popular open-source GIS software, plays a significant role in the mapping workflow. This section will guide you through the essential steps of mapping with QGIS, including importing data, customizing the map, and exporting the final map.
3.1 Importing Data
To Create a map using QGIS, the first step is to import the required data. This can be done by accessing the data source and selecting the desired layers. QGIS supports various data formats, including shapefiles, GeoTIFFs, and CSV files. Once the data is imported, it can be visualized and edited within QGIS.
3.2 Customizing the Map
After importing the data, it is important to customize the map according to your requirements. This includes adding legends, customizing the appearance of layers, and adjusting symbology. QGIS provides a range of tools and options to enhance the visual representation of the map.
3.3 Exporting the Map
Once the map is customized, it can be exported in various formats, such as PDF, PNG, or SVG. This allows users to share their maps with others or use them in different applications. QGIS offers flexibility when it comes to exporting maps, ensuring compatibility with different platforms.
